diff options
Diffstat (limited to 'app-emulation/phpvirtualbox/phpvirtualbox-4.1.2.ebuild')
-rw-r--r-- | app-emulation/phpvirtualbox/phpvirtualbox-4.1.2.ebuild | 50 |
1 files changed, 50 insertions, 0 deletions
diff --git a/app-emulation/phpvirtualbox/phpvirtualbox-4.1.2.ebuild b/app-emulation/phpvirtualbox/phpvirtualbox-4.1.2.ebuild new file mode 100644 index 0000000..9a43208 --- /dev/null +++ b/app-emulation/phpvirtualbox/phpvirtualbox-4.1.2.ebuild @@ -0,0 +1,50 @@ +# Copyright 1999-2010 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$$ + +EAPI="2" + +inherit versionator eutils webapp depend.php + +MY_PV="$(replace_version_separator 2 '-')" +MY_P="${PN}-${MY_PV}" + +DESCRIPTION="Web-based administration for VirtualBox in PHP" +HOMEPAGE="http://phpvirtualbox.googlecode.com" +SRC_URI="http://${PN}.googlecode.com/files/${MY_P}.zip" + +LICENSE="GPL-2" +KEYWORDS="~amd64 ~x86" +IUSE="" + +RDEPEND=" + dev-lang/php[session,unicode,soap,gd] + >=app-emulation/virtualbox-4.1[vboxwebsrv] +" +DEPEND="app-arch/unzip" + +need_php_httpd + +src_install() { + webapp_src_preinst + + cd ${MY_P} + + dodoc CHANGELOG.txt LICENSE.txt README.txt || die + rm -f CHANGELOG.txt LICENSE.txt README.txt + + insinto "${MY_HTDOCSDIR}" + doins -r . + + webapp_configfile "${MY_HTDOCSDIR}"/config.php-example + webapp_serverowned "${MY_HTDOCSDIR}"/config.php-example + + webapp_src_install +} + +pkg_postinst() { + webapp_pkg_postinst + elog "The vboxwebsrv-daemon must be running to use this interface:" + elog " /etc/init.d/vboxwebsrv start" +} + |